The Allen & Heath ME-1 Personal Monitor Mixeris designed to give individual musicians, performers, and presenters the freedom to control their own tailored monitor mixes for use on stage or in houses of worship, rehearsal rooms, studios, conferences, or live events.



This standalone digital personal mixer receives input from up to 40 sources via a single CAT5 cable (sold separately) from the main console (sold separately) and mixes these to a stereo and mono output to drive headphones, in-ear monitors, loudspeakers, or other monitoring devices over 3.5mm or 1/4" outputs. The mixer features a simple user interface with intuitive, clear visual feedback, and custom naming system.



This mixer is the cornerstone of the ME Personal Mixing System (sold separately) and is ready to use with the Allen & Heath iLive and GLD series Digital Mixers. It is complemented by the ME-U Hub (sold separately), which opens up the benefits of ME to users of other professional digital mixers via the Dante AVB-Ready Audio Networking Solution, EtherSound Audio Network Card, or MADI Audio Plug-In Card (all sold separately).



It also has an Aviom compatibility mode for use with Aviom Pro16 systems. You can eliminate the need to use up main console buses by grouping the 40 channels within the mixer to simplify control for each musician. You can assign as few or as many of the 16 keys as needed to control the mix.

Parameters
Inputs40 Inputs (CAT5), Stereo Aux, ambient mic
Outputs2 x stereo (Line or Headphones), mono line out
ControlInput: Level, Mute, Pan, Solo, Trim All
Master: Level, Mute, 3-band EQ, Limiter
Group: Level, Mute, Level/Pan for sources within a Group
Groups16; up to 40 sources assignable
Presets16; Store input levels, Mutes, Pans, Key assign, Names, Group sources
ConfigurationStores setup and all presets
NameChannels, Keys, Unit, Presets, Configuration
Data PortUSB: Individual presets or config transfer, firmware update
CAT5Audio and PoE: Link In and Link Out, locking etherCON connectors
Stereo OutputStereo 1/4" and 3.5 mm jacks
Headphones: 300 mW + 300 mW into 100 Ω load
< Maximum +21 dBu
Mono OutputBalanced TRS jack
Nominal 0 dBu, maximum +18 dBu
AUX InputStereo 3.5 mm jack
Nominal -8 dBu, Maximum +10 dBu
Input Impedance >10 kΩ
AD/DA Conversion24-bit Delta/Sigma, 48 kHz
Residual Output Noise48 kHz -95 dBu (Level down, 20 to 20 kHz)
Frequency Response+0/-1 dB, 10 Hz to 20 kHz
PowerMains: 100 to 240 VAC, 50 / 60 Hz In, 12 VDC 1.25 A Out
Power over CAT5 Cable (PoE): 10 W (Requires 13 W from PoE hub)
Dimensions8.9 x 5.9 x 2.2" (225 x 150 x 55 mm)
Weight2.0 lb (900 g) including phones hook
